What they do

A Special Education Teacher teaches students who have disabilities, and adapts teaching methods to meet the needs of students. Assesses students and helps to develop individualized education plans that specify the services and accommodations needed for each student. Works in a classroom that includes only students with IEPs, or works with students and teachers in regular classes. For students with severe disabilities, may focus on developing skills for independent living. Works as part of a team that includes therapists, school counselors or social workers.

Job Description

Requirements of the Education Specialist / Special Education Teacher for 2026-27 School Year. Currently recruiting a Special Education Teacher to fill several full time public school-based vacancies in Santa Cruz County, CA , and several surrounding cities. Must hold a current state Special Education credential (Mild-Moderate, Moderate-Severe, etc.) Must be a graduate of an accredited school Must have at least 5 year of experience Responsibilities of the Special Education Teacher Develop programs that meet with unique cultural, educational and developmental needs of the students enrolled at the school site and ensure the achievement of excellent educational standards. Develop written materials for communicating with parents and teachers. Develop and implement an Individualized Education Plan (IEP) Promote and safeguard the welfare of the students. Ensure the achievement of excellent educational standards at the school.
